Exploring the Shift in Healthcare Delivery: A Case Study

Description

COVID-19 has exposed vulnerabilities in healthcare systems around both diagnostics and treatment globally. These vulnerabilities include a strong dependence on expensive diagnostic equipment (e.g. CAT scans and MRI) that are typically available only at hospital centres. From March 2020, COVID-19 caused outpatient volumes at most hospitals to drop significantly, leading some US healthcare providers to lay off qualified staff and even to declare insolvency. In Canada, COVID-19 has raised questions about how best to provide universal healthcare that includes not only managing the well-being of COVID-19 patients, but also cancer screenings to continue to save lives during a pandemic.  

This seminar will discuss the need for and the emergence of advanced portable diagnostic imaging tools such as a world first dual energy portable X-ray that can be used within clinics, hospitals, long-term care facilities, and even at home to enable resilient healthcare systems at a global level.
